Noella Roos (born 27 January 1969 ) is a painter and drawer from The Netherlands. Born into a family of artists, her talent was nourished and stimulated from early childhood. She studied at the Royal Academy of Art in The Hague (The Netherlands), Antwerp (Belgium) and Athens (Greece). At the Dutch art academies, after all, personal development is strongly placed before mastery of technique. Noella Roos chose her own path, averse to the ongoing "˜trend'. Noella Roos has exhibited in many cities throughout Europe (Italy, The Netherlands, and Belgium) and Asia (Hong Kong, India, Sri Lanka, Vietnam, and Korea). Her drawings are inspired by Michelangelo, Käthe Kollwitz, Andrea del Sarto and also Dooijenwaard. At this moment she lives and works in Bali. Noella lets dancers dance on music in her studio on Bali, and then draws these dancers while in motion with compressed chalk on white paper. She is inspired by Balinese dance and exploring the interaction between dance and painting as forms of human emotional expression. Noella's drawings and paintings of dancers represent the translation of the culture and tradition from the region to her own artistic expression.
